Pamela Adlon was born in Manhattan, New York, United States. Pamela Adlon is Actress, Voice actress, Screenwriter, Producer and Director by profession, fi...
Ayo Edebiri was born in Boston, Massachusetts, United States. Ayo Edebiri is Comedian, Writer, Producer, Actress by profession, find out fun facts, age, h...